What Happens at the End of No Deal?

Mark can't believe his luck when he finds himself back at Cassie's place, after just meeting at a party earlier in the night. As everything seems to be going his way and the bedroom begins to quickly "heat up", Mark unfortunately learns that Cassie doesn't live alone. When her roommate Kygan enters the picture, Mark starts to realize that it's gonna take a lot more than a little game to close this deal.
